Neighborhood Spotlight: Local Coffee Joints

Whether it’s a double espresso shot to get you kick-started on a frosty morning or a languorous brunch while watching Manhattanites bustle about doing their holiday shopping, the Lower East Side is replete with first-class coffee shops. Here are four of the best near the condos at One Manhattan Square.

Caffe Vita | 124 Ludlow Street

New York has given rise to many a great coffee shop, but you can’t deny Seattle has played its part too; that’s where Caffe Vita started out life, but you’ll now find stores in NYC, including this one in the heart of the Lower East Side. The single-origin and dark roast coffees are superlative pick-me-ups on a bitterly cold day—or come here for your lunchtime caffeine hit, paired with a slice from nearby Scarr’s Pizza. Caffe Vita is also a great spot to pick up a couple of bags of coffee for your One Manhattan Square condo—right now, they’re selling a special Holiday Blend.

Ludlow Coffee Supply | 176 Ludlow Street

Praised by Time Out as “great for people watching,” Ludlow Coffee Supply is a mightily cozy coffee joint dotted with retro leather sofas, a vinyl player, and grand shop-front windows through which you can watch fellow New Yorkers shuttle by. As for the beverages: the drip coffee is excellent (and very affordable), while the rich maple latte will make you forget how cold it is outside. The avo toast—available three ways—makes this place a shoo-in for lazy brunch sessions, and if you happen to be in the market for something stronger, they’ve now started serving beer and wine here.

Café Grumpy | 13 Essex Street

Since opening in 2011, this no-nonsense coffee spot has garnered quite the loyal following—that’s reflected in the range of merch they sell, from mugs to totes to baby onesies(!). It goes without saying that the brews here are superb, with delicious roasts sourced from Guatemala, Peru, Ethiopia, and El Salvador. Oh, and if you’re looking to get your teeth into that new novel, Café Grumpy is the place to do so—they make a point of having no Wi-Fi here.

Black Cat LES | 172 Rivington Street

Taking the idea of a coffee shop to another level, Black Cat LES provides mountains of board games—from Balderdash to Scrabble to Chopper Strike—meaning you and your friends can settle in with a hot drink and make a winter’s afternoon of it. Handmade pizzas and peach cobbler will tempt you to stay for dinner, while the caffeine-fueled comedy evenings will have you laughing your heads off till closing time.
